Pomellato once again teamed up with the international non-profit organization Venetian Heritage, chaired by Ms. Valentina Marini Clarelli Nasi, to fund the addition of an "exterior lighting system and curtain wall" to the famous Ca'd 'Oro in Venice. Amidst the hustle and bustle, the Golden Palace observes historical changes, integrates advanced lighting systems, confides in the splendor of time, and experiences the youth of the times. As the predecessor of The Galleria Giorgio Franchetti, the Golden Palace is directly under the jurisdiction of the Direzione Regionale Musei Veneto, a subsidiary of the Italian Ministry of Culture. This palace overlooking the Grand Canal of Venice is famous for its extremely intricate hollow design on the marble facade, and is named the "Golden House" due to its gilded exterior wall.
